Job Details

Duties and responsibilities:
  • Coordinate, develop and designing of E-Learning Courseware on Learning Management System (LMS).
  • Facilitate Bankseta Online courses on Blackboard
  • Liaise project development needs between LMS internal & external stakeholders.
  • Provide logistical support to LMS internal & external stakeholders on development queries about content submission.
  • Plan, develop & monitor the project plan, schedule & bags for Bankseta LMS.
  • Continuously maintain, develop, improve & update the internal & external process and production schedule for Bankseta LMS
  • Responsible for Bankseta Online Courses: Blackboard User Enrolments and Basic Technical Support
  • Create, administrate, manage & support specific online course WhatsApp support group for the Bankseta Online courses
  • Provide administrative support towards online learning modules on the official Learning Management System (Blackboard).
  • Continuously do checks on the materials and activities developed on LMS
  • Responsible for the development of user interface design and the creation, user experience design and other graphic elements for multiple digital devices as well as blackboard content.
  • Responsible for design briefs within the constraints of cost and time.
  • Responsible to contribute ideas and design artwork to the overall brief.
  • Responsible to establish and maintain standards using graphic design industry best practices for facility use, graphic layouts, trends and time management. Responsible for working on layouts and art working pages ready for online, digital and print usage.
  • Think creatively and out of the box to produce new ideas and concepts.
  • Work as part of a team with open learning designers, photographers, videographers, illustrators, web developers and marketing brand specialists within the UFS.
  • Work with a wide range of media, including photography, traditional art, animation and video.
  • Keep up-to-date with emerging technologies in new media, particularly design programs such as In Design, Illustrator, Photoshop, 3D Studio Max, Acrobat, Dreamweaver and Flash.
  • Co-responsible for creating and sourcing all graphics, marketing materials and marketing for IDEAS Lab.
  • Ensure that all graphics used in training material and course adhere to copyright usage.
  • Provide assistance regarding the organising of special events


Inherent requirements:
  • • A relevant Bachelor's degree (for example in Education, Instructional Design or Graphic design, Communication design, incl. UI & UX, Illustration, Visual Art, 3d Design or Film/Television).
  • • Five (5) years' experience in Multimedia Design and/or three (3) years' experience in Courseware Design and Material Development and/or three (3) years' experience in Facilitation.
